
Nepal's Vice President, Nanda Kishor Pun, yesterday received Saeed Hamdan Al Naqbi, UAE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ary to the Republic of Nepal, at his office.
They discussed a number of issues related to enhancing bilateral relations. Al Naqbi confirmed the UAE's keenness on developing joint co-operation between the two countries in the economic and political domains, especially ways to enhance investment opportunities in the agricultural, hydropower and tourism sectors.
The Nepalese Vice President stressed his country's desire to develop relations with the UAE in a number of fields, particularly in the trade, tourism, energy and agriculture.
Pun called on the Emirati companies to invest in various sectors to support economic stability and increase employment opportunities in Nepal. He also extended thanks to the UAE for receiving many Nepalese labours.
